  6. ice buildup inside base of tower caused top section which was a smaller diameter to break welds and pop open if you are riding on lifts with segmented towers and the snow guns are pointing at the towers tap them with your pole or buddies coiler and see if they are hollow or ready to do the freezie push up . it takes tons of force to budge one of these towers utube (chair lift destruction) to get an idea of the forces involved
